Qué te espera

Los mercadillos nocturnos de Menorca son una visita obligada. Despreocupados y campechanos, encontrarás todo tipo de artesanía a la venta y el aroma de los productos locales flotando en el aire. Le recogeremos y le llevaremos a uno de los más grandes de la isla, ya sea en Mahón o en EsMercadal.

Le recogeremos en su hotel y le llevaremos a uno de los mercados cuando se ponga el sol. Cuando llegue, dispondrá de unas horas de tiempo libre para buscar recuerdos en los puestos. Estos mercados suelen centrarse en la artesanía y los productos locales, así que no se pierda los artículos de cuero, los adornos hechos a mano, las botellas de vino y los quesos. A los vendedores ambulantes de comida también les gusta instalarse aquí, así que también puede degustar algunas delicias locales mientras pasea; le recomendamos las aceitunas marinadas.

Estos mercadillos son un buen lugar para hacerse con un par de ligeras sandalias de avarca, el calzado de verano característico de Menorca. Además, como estos mercados se celebran cuando el sol se ha ido a dormir, no tendrás que preocuparte por el calor menorquín, ya que las noches suelen ser muy agradables en cuanto a temperatura, lo que te permitirá relajarte y empaparte del ambiente del mercado.

Southwest Menorca Cruise *TUI COLLECTION*
Excursions & day trips

Southwest Menorca Cruise *TUI COLLECTION*

If you want to get a fresh perspective on Menorca's magnetic coastline, then this leisurely cruise is just the ticket. You'll set sail from Ciutadella harbour and from your vantage point on deck, you'll catch sight of sparkling white beaches, secluded coves and rocky promontories of the southwest coast. Nicola, one of our expert local guides, says, ‘Menorca may be five-times smaller than Majorca but many claim it has more kilometres of beach than any of the other islands in the Balearics. You get to see quite a few sandy stretches on this boat trip.'During your cruise, there'll be time for a couple of stops along the way, to soak up the sun at one of those hidden coves or to make the most of the beautifully clear sea. You won't be able to resist cannonballing into the water or a snorkel in the aquamarine waters this corner of the Mediterranean is famous for. Once you've refuelled on a tasty lunch of paella washed down with sangria, the anchor will be lifted, and the fun begins again.You'll continue along the rugged, pine-clad coastline. Nicola says, ‘Many areas of this coast are still wild and undeveloped. Keep your eyes peeled for interesting birds – there are 200 species found on Menorca. Perhaps you'll also catch sight of one of the caves used by smugglers to stash tobacco and coffee in times past.' This is a fantastic day out at sea enjoying Menorca's coastal scenery and chilling out on secluded beaches.

Full-day Menorca countryside tour with cheese-tastings
Activities

Full-day Menorca countryside tour with cheese-tastings

This day out mixes Menorca's countryside and coastal views with a taste of local life. Your morning starts at Binissues Manor House, where traditional farm demos and tastings of the island's renowned cheeses get the morning off to a delicious start. Then, it's off to the RIA Menorca factory for a behind-the-scenes look at how the island's iconic Avarca sandals are made. There's even time to browse the collection and maybe pick up a pair as a souvenir. After that, you'll swing by Playas de Fornells to snap some coastline views.Next, you'll continue to Fornells for a guided tour, followed by some free time to dip into the little shops for goodies like handmade soaps and jars of Menorcan honey. Or, settle into a seaside restaurant for lunch – one local favourite is the classic caldereta de langosta, AKA lobster stew.To wrap it all up, you'll make a final stop at Cala Galdana, a little bay with that classic postcard look. It's a lovely spot to take photos, stretch your legs or pause for a final dose of Menorcan views before heading back.

Menorca's fishing villages E-bike tour
Activities

Menorca's fishing villages E-bike tour

Pedalling on quiet, easy-going paths, you'll head out to explore Menorca's traditional fishing coves by E-bike. You'll breeze through Sant Lluís, Es Pou Nou and Trebalúger, to the historic village of Es Castell on this two-and-a-half hour circuit. There's a 30-minute break in Cales Fonts harbour, where you'll find cave restaurants and artisan shops. The 20 km route is an easy ride, offering a peek into the authentic rural life of Menorca. There's also an optional visit to the restored Fort Marlborough to add a dash of history to your trip.
